143665
Surname: Olliffe
First Name: Joseph Benjamin
Ship: -
Date: 1930 8 September
Place: Wallangra, Rae St. Randwick
Source: SMH
Details: Obituary. Died on 6th September age 95 years. Member of the Legislative Assembly, Connected with Tattersall's Club. Born in Cork, Ireland and arrived with his parents age 6. Worked in a general store in Maitland and then moved to Sydney. His wife died 15 years previously and he left 5 sons and 3 daughters.
183695
Surname: Olliffe
First Name: Joseph Benjamin
Ship: -
Date: 1835 - 1930
Place: Newcastle, Sydney
Source: Biographical Register of the New South Wales Parliament 1856-1901 C.N. Connolly (Online)
Details: Joseph Benjamin Olliffe - Publican. Born 1835 Cork, Ireland, son of Joseph Benjamin, innkeeper, and Ann Osborne; Married 22 May 1861 Newcastle, NSW, Elizabeth Catherine Callaghan; 7s.6d. Died 6 Sept. 1930 Randwick, NSW. RC. Arr. NSW c. 1837. Became hotel keeper c. 1869; from c. 1872 was licensee Hyde Park Hotel, cnr Bathurst and Elizabeth Streets, Sydney, also set up as wine and spirits merchant c. 1883. Was pres. Licensed Victuallers Assn 1877, 1886, and probably in many other years. Described as secretary at death. MLA for S. Syd. 2 Dec. 1882-26 Jan. 1887.
